Charter

Charter will offer free Spectrum broadband and Wi-Fi access for 60 days to households with K-12 and/or college students who do not already have a Spectrum broadband subscription and at any service level up to 100 Mbps. To enroll call 1-844-488-8395. Installation fees will be waived for new student households


Internet Essentials Free to New Customers: As announced yesterday, it’s even easier for low-income families who live in a Comcast service area to sign-up for Internet Essentials, the nation’s largest and most comprehensive broadband adoption program. New customers will receive 60 days of complimentary Internet Essentials service, which is normally available to all qualified low-income households for $9.95/month.


  • We’ll send all new customers a free self-install kit that includes a cable modem with a Wi-Fi router. There will be no term contract or credit check and no shipping fee.

  • To sign up, applicants can simply visit www.internetessentials.com. The accessible website also includes the option to video chat with customer service agents in American Sign Language. There are also two dedicated phone numbers 1-855-846-8376 for English and 1-855-765-6995 for Spanish

Xfinity

Xfinity WiFi Free For Everyone: Xfinity WiFi hotspots across the country will be available to anyone who needs them for free – including non-Xfinity Internet subscribers. For a map of Xfinity WiFi hotspots, visit www.xfinity.com/wifi. Once at a hotspot, consumers should select the “xfinitywifi” network name in the list of available hotspots and then launch a browser.

The Mendon Neighbor Brigade has mobilized its efforts to try to help the families of our two communities of Mendon and Upton. Due to the COVID 19 Virus and its restrictions, it is not an option for us to make and deliver meals during this period of time. However, with the help and generosity of our community we would like to collect electronic gift cards for our families in need to be used at local restaurants or grocery stores.

If you would like to help:

1) We are looking for electronic gift cards, not physical cards to be purchased & emailed to us at: mendonma@neighborbrigade.org

2) Suggested Value: $25

3) Suggested Websites:

· www.giftcards.com and choose DoorDash or GrubHub as a vendor. There are over 60 local restaurants that are enrolled in these programs and many that will deliver.

· www.amazon.com and choose Grocery Stores such as Shaws or Whole Foods

· Have a favorite local restaurant that you want to support? Order a gift card directly from their website and have it emailed.

If you find yourself in a position of needing some assistance, please follow these steps:

1) Go to www.neighborbrigade.org/Mendon...

2) Select Help > Click here to request help

3) Create a username and password with a valid email address. This will be the email address used to send you the electronic gift card. This information is strictly confidential and will not be shared.

4) Once on the Form page, select "Miscellaneous" and then scroll to the bottom of the page where it says "How Can We Help - Other".

5) Please type into this form: # of people in the house, preference on type of gift card (restaurant or grocery) and if there are any food allergies in the house so we can best match a gift card to you.
